What
Injury
Attorneys Can Do For You
Injury lawyers can help you navigate the complicated legal procedures as well as the jargon-filled medical terms and mounds of paperwork that typically accompany personal injury cases. This lets you concentrate on getting well and moving on with your life.
When choosing an injury lawyer, consider the following questions. How long have they worked on personal injury cases? Do they even try cases in court?
They can assist you through the legal process
A personal injury lawyer can help you work through the legal process of filing a claim lawsuit. This can be a daunting process, especially for those who've never had to go through it before. An attorney knows how to proceed and what not to do to get the best result for your case.
Your lawyer can also help you determine what damages you are entitled to receive. This could include medical expenses, property damage and
injury lawyer
other expenses. They might also be able assist you recover compensation for lost wages and pain and suffering.
After the evidence has been collected and analyzed by your attorney the attorney will then send a request packet to the insurance company of the responsible party (in an auto accident, the at-fault driver's insurance). They will then work with the insurer to negotiate an agreement. It can take some time, but your lawyer will ensure that the initial offer made is reasonable before settling.
During this process it is crucial to keep your lawyer informed about any new developments. You should inform your lawyer as quickly as you can if for instance, you have finished your medical treatment, or if there are additional charges related to the incident. This will help them calculate your current and future losses.
They Can Help You Gather Evidence
Evidence is crucial when seeking settlements in personal injury cases. A skilled personal
injury lawyer
will know the right information to gather and will assist you gather it. Evidence includes documents, photos, testimonials, and reports. Photos are an important evidence source because they provide clear information about what transpired. They can also assist in determining the extent of injuries, including scarring or disabilities, as well as limitations.
Documents cover everything from medical records and bills to hospital records and insurance claims. The person who has been injured should seek copies of these documents and keep them in a secure location. They should also take note of as much information as they can about what transpired. This is particularly important in the event of an injury of a serious nature and can not be able to recall all the details.
In an injury case testimonial evidence can be powerful. It can include witness statements, expert testimony, and witness testimony of the party. Injury victims should try to obtain the statements of witnesses who were present at scene of the accident. Witnesses should be asked to give their testimony word-for-word with as much detail as feasible so that it can be used later on in the court of law.
You can receive the compensation you need
Injured victims are responsible for medical bills, lost wages and property damage as well as suffering and pain. They require financial compensation to cover these expenses and assist them in getting back on their feet. An experienced lawyer can help you get the most amount of compensation you deserve for your case.
You can seek damages in addition to the cost of your medical care and other expenses. This includes future loss of income and disfigurement. Your lawyer can rely on experts such as rehabilitation specialists and life-care planners to determine the severity of your injuries and what they may impact you in the future.
Your
injury attorney
can also negotiate an acceptable settlement with the insurance company on your behalf. Your attorney will forward all medical records and bills to the insurance company, together with a document known as"demand "demand" that contains the attorney's assessment of the strengths and weaknesses of your case. The demand letter must include your request for a specific dollar amount for the value of your case.
If you don't get a fair settlement from the insurer the lawyer for you will take action and fight for your rights in the court. If you accept an offer to settle your lawyer will draft the paperwork to resolve the matter. He will also help you sign documents stating that you will stop the lawsuit against the defendant.
They can assist you in obtaining the medical attention you require
If you sustain a serious injury it can have a huge impact on your life. It can keep you from working, stop you from participating in activities you normally take pleasure in, and make it challenging or impossible to perform your daily tasks. It can also result in massive medical bills.
A personal injury lawyer will work to ensure you receive compensation for your present and future medical bills. They will also ensure that you receive the highest possible treatment. This could include surgeries, physical therapy and rehabilitation. They could also to help you recover income lost because of missed work or other expenses.
An experienced attorney will also know how to deal with insurance companies. They will manage all communications with the insurer, ensuring you don't say something that could harm your case in the future.
They will examine the relevant statutes, case law, and common law to determine who is responsible for your accident. They will also conduct a risk assessment to establish a valid reason for pursuing an action against the responsible parties. This is especially crucial in cases that involve complex issues or circumstances that are unique, as well as unique legal theories. This is especially important in medical malpractice cases which usually involve lengthy and complex litigation.
